Experiencing Glen Nevis's Dramatic Beauty
Glen Nevis, a spectacular valley nestled beneath the towering peaks of the Scottish mountains, offers an truly special experience for nature appreciators. The untamed landscape, carved by ancient glaciers, presents a dazzling array of sights, from the rushing waters of the River Nevis – famed for its challenging white-water rafting – to the lush forests that cling to the steep slopes. Exploring trails wind through this picturesque glen, offering panoramic views of Ben Nevis, the UK's highest mountain, and the surrounding rough terrain. Whether you're seeking a demanding climb or a easy stroll, Glen Nevis guarantees a fulfilling escape into the heart of the Highlands. Remember to bring your camera to capture the amazing scenery!
